GoldQuest Commences ZTEM Airborne Survey of the Tireo Concessions Surrounding the Romero Gold Discovery, Dominican Republic

14/02/2014 10:00am

Marketwired Canada


GoldQuest Mining Corp. (TSX VENTURE:GQC)(FRANKFURT:M1W)(BERLIN:M1W) ("GoldQuest"
or the "Company") is pleased to announce that the Company has commenced flying a
helicopter borne ZTEM geophysical survey covering its' 100% owned Tireo
Concessions. The geophysical survey is the first Electro Magnetic survey ever
flown over this belt, and will include a high-sensitivity cesium vapour
magnetometer for mapping geologic structure and lithology.

Geotech Limited of Canada is flying the ZTEM and magnetometry survey over all of
GoldQuest's concessions in the Tireo Formation, totaling approximately 3,000
line kilometers, at a combination of 100 and 200 meters line spacing. The survey
will improve the understanding of the geology and mineral potential along the
Tireo trend, and will provide insight into the conductivity, magnetism,
alteration and structure of the belt, in light of the Romero discoveries, which
will be covered as part of the survey. The data will complement the induced
polarization, ground magnetic, mapping and sampling programs which has generally
been confined to an area within 5 kilometers of Romero, leaving the majority of
the 60 kilometer strike length of the Tireo Concessions unexamined to date. The
survey covers areas that have been granted to GoldQuest, and those areas under
application.


The Company's 2014 approved budget for the Tireo Project covers the exploration
of the Tireo Formation in the Dominican Republic, and includes this airborne
survey, ground follow up and drilling of any anomalies in 2014.
